Transaction 99187684086ab95b25408fb8fcb43a0721b0aaae0be334379c15bd6ed40cea03
1 Input
1 Output
-
99187684086ab95b25408fb8fcb43a0721b0aaae0be334379c15bd6ed40cea03:0
- value
- 264804
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4980193263d54f927462be45581619cd0e576387 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17hdnSRDoWNNEbPF1VK3xhGroxPNqwFsqT